Abstract

The invention relates to the technical field of carrying devices and discloses a portable manual forklift which comprises a bottom plate, wherein a supporting plate is arranged on the upper surface of the bottom plate, a plurality of abdicating grooves are formed in the side walls of the bottom plate and the supporting plate, a connecting rod is fixedly connected to the bottom of the abdicating groove of the bottom plate, one end, far away from the bottom plate, of the connecting rod is rotatably connected with a roller, a clamping groove is formed in the upper surface of the supporting plate, a fixing rod is rotatably connected to the inner wall of the clamping groove, a sleeve is rotatably connected to the outer wall of the fixing rod, and a first piston is slidably connected. According to the invention, by arranging the clamping groove, the sleeve, the pressure rod and the like can be clamped in the clamping groove, so that the sleeve, the pressure rod and the like can be conveniently stored, the problem that the traditional forklift is too huge and is difficult to carry, and a larger forklift is arranged when a small truck loads goods is solved, so that the forklift can occupy a large transportation space of a vehicle, the space for transporting goods by the truck is reduced, and the goods transported by the truck are reduced.

Description

Portable manual forklift
Technical Field
The invention relates to the technical field of carrying devices, in particular to a portable manual forklift.
Background
Fork lift truck (fork lift) refers to various wheeled carrier vehicles for loading, unloading, stacking and short-distance transportation of piece pallet goods, and the structural characteristics and the working performance of the fork lift truck are indicated by technical parameters such as rated lifting capacity, load center distance, gantry inclination angle and the like.
Traditional fork truck all is too huge, and is difficult for carrying, and when minivan shipment goods, a great fork truck was loaded in the repacking, fork truck can occupy the very big transportation space of vehicle like this, reduces the space of freight transportation goods, has just reduced the goods of freight transportation.

Detailed Description

Referring to fig. 1-4, a portable hand fork lift truck comprises a base plate 1, a supporting plate 2 is arranged on the upper surface of the base plate 1, a plurality of abdicating grooves are respectively arranged on the side walls of the base plate 1 and the supporting plate 2, a connecting rod 3 is fixedly connected to the bottom of the abdicating groove of the base plate 1, a roller 4 is rotatably connected to one end of the connecting rod 3 away from the base plate 1, a clamping groove 6 is arranged on the upper surface of the supporting plate 2, a fixing rod 5 is rotatably connected to the inner wall of the clamping groove 6, a sleeve 7 is rotatably connected to the outer wall of the fixing rod 5, a first piston 8 is slidably connected to the inner wall of the sleeve 7, a pressing rod 9 is fixedly connected to the upper surface of the first piston 8, a check valve 11 is fixedly embedded in the side wall of the sleeve 7, a plurality of grooves are arranged on the upper surface of the base plate 1, a pipe sleeve 12 is, and one end of the support rod 14 far away from the second piston 13 is fixedly connected with the support plate 2, an air hole 15 is formed in the bottom plate 1, the air hole 15 is communicated with the sleeve 7 through a hose 16, and the side wall of the sleeve 7 is communicated with an air valve 17.
Further, one end of the pressing rod 9, which is far away from the first piston 8, is fixedly connected with a handle 10, and the outer wall of the handle 10 is provided with anti-slip patterns, so that the pressing rod 9 is convenient to push through the arrangement of the handle 10, and the handle 10 is convenient to use to be matched with the sleeve 7 and the pressing rod 9 to pull the device.
Further, the outer wall of the roller 4 is fixedly sleeved with a rubber sleeve, the outer wall of the rubber sleeve is provided with an anti-slip groove, friction force of the roller 4 is increased by the rubber sleeve, and the sliding of the device is avoided when the device pulls goods.
Further, the outer walls of the first piston 8 and the second piston 13 are fixedly sleeved with silica gel sleeves, the outer walls of the silica gel sleeves are in interference fit with the inner walls of the sleeve 7 and the sleeve 12 respectively, and the air tightness of the first piston 8 and the air tightness of the second piston 13 are improved by arranging the silica gel sleeves.
Furthermore, the bracing piece 14 is the metal material, and the outer wall spraying of bracing piece 14 has anticorrosive material, and through the bracing piece 14 that sets up the metal material, avoids bracing piece 14 to warp and damage when heavily pressing.
In the invention, when the device is needed, the sleeve 7 can be rotated to enable the sleeve 7 to be perpendicular to the supporting plate 2, the handle 10 is used for pulling the device to push the device to the bottom of a cargo to be carried, the handle 10 is used for pushing the pressure rod 9 and the first piston 8 to enable the pressure rod and the first piston to slide back and forth on the inner wall of the sleeve 7, the sleeve 7 inflates the sleeve 12, the second piston 13 in the sleeve 12 moves upwards, the second piston 13 moving upwards pushes the support rod 14 and the supporting plate 2 to lift the cargo to be carried, and after the cargo is finished, the air can be discharged through the air valve 17, and the air in the sleeve 12 and the sleeve 7 enables the supporting plate 2 to descend to the original position.
